In this lesson, you will learn how to solve logarithmic equations by using the log change of base formula. We will learn that we can express the logarithm in terms of a different log with a different base. This is very useful when we solve logarithmic equations because we can construct the proper log to cancel terms and isolate the variable that we are trying to solve. In this lesson, we will introduce the log change of base formula and apply it to solving equations that contain logarithms.
